hi all
i thought i would take to minutes to say thanks for all your advice, we now live in moose jaw and love it. We arrived on 27th april and have brought a car, a house, have health cards, sask driving licences, my son has started a french immersion school and we really feel at home here, Every one has been so helpful in moose jaw and we havent had any problems with anything because we came with all our paper work. My advice would be to find out what you need for morgages and banks, and even all your utilies bills before you come and it really does help. We are now living in a apartment waiting to move into our new house. Good luck to the rest of you all taking the plunge. |
